Summary:
When using Ubuntu 24.04 LTS (GNOME on Wayland) with a secondary monitor 
connected, the laptop's internal display briefly "glitches" (short jump) 
sometimes when a window is opened or moved on the external screen.
The issue occurs regardless of kernel version (tested with 6.8 and 6.14).

Display setup:
- Internal laptop screen (eDP-1): 1920x1080 @ 60 Hz
- External monitor (HDMI-1 / DP-1): 1920x1200 @ 60 Hz
- Fractional scaling: Disabled (100% on both screens)

Expected behavior
- Both displays should remain stable, with no visual disturbance on either 
screen.

Actual behavior
- The laptop's internal display briefly "jumps" or "glitches" when a window is 
opened or moved; the issue occurs occasionally but can repeat after some time.
- It does not occur under an Xorg session.
- The issue persists across reboots and with different monitors.

Additional notes:
- The system uses hybrid graphics (Intel + NVIDIA RTX 2000).
- NVIDIA Prime is set to "on-demand", so the integrated GPU handles display 
rendering by default.
- $ glxinfo | grep "OpenGL renderer"
OpenGL renderer string: Mesa Intel(R) Arc(tm) Graphics (MTL)
